Clinical Services

Serving individuals with communication disorders and preparing professionals is the mission of the Clinical Services component of the CSD Department.*

The University of Montevallo's Speech and Hearing Center                     

Pediatric Services    
Children of all ages may receive diagnostic and therapy services through the center operated by the CSD Department at the University of Montevallo. Children can participate in the therapy program at the center according to their individualized needs. However, because the University of Montevallo Speech and Hearing Center is a training facility, the number of clients is restricted depending on the number of graduate clinicians and their training needs. Some children may benefit from "after school" treatment services while participating in their regular academic programs in public or private schools. Families with preschool children may need services such as those offered in our clinic. Children may be seen several times per week for group and/or individual therapy. Extensive diagnostic services are also available for a variety of communication disorders. There is a nominal fee for services, but families for whom payment presents a financial hardship may speak to the Clinic Director for other arrangements.

Adult Services
The center provides diagnostic and therapy services for adults with various communication disorders. Services are arranged to meet the needs of the individual and may be scheduled during normal business hours. However, because the University of Montevallo Speech and Hearing Center is a training facility, the number of clients is restricted depending on the number of graduate clinicians and their training needs. We have faculty and staff who are experienced in providing services to individuals who have a wide variety of neurogenic disorders including aphasia and apraxia from stroke, various dementias and other degenerative disorders and myriad of disorders resulting from persons who have experienced traumatic brain injuries. Also, we have faculty and staff who are experienced in the treatment of voice and fluency disorders. There is a nominal fee for services, but families for whom payment presents a financial hardship may speak to the Clinic Director for other arrangements.

* Please note that the University of Montevallo's Speech and Hearing Center is a training facility for graduate students studying Speech Language Pathology.  All services are provided by graduate students under the direct supervision of an American Speech-Hearing-Association certified and Licensed Speech Language Pathologist.
